Pyongyang Lashes Out at Obama ‘s Statement against DPRK’s Nuclear Warheads Explosive Test

Pyongyang, (ST)-The Democratic People’s Republic of Korea (DPRK) has criticized the US President Barack Obama’s statement in which he branded the DPRK’s nuclear warheads explosive test as a “threat” and “provocation” to peace and security and “ignorance” of the international norms of practices, a spokesman for the Foreign Ministry of the DPRK said on Sunday, stressing DPRK’s determination to continue to take measures for increasing its nuclear force.

  The spokesman added that Obama also said in his statement that he will never acknowledge the DPRK as a nuclear weapons state but will cooperate with the international community to take additional crucial measures.

“The Obama group has gone foolish in its moves to incite an atmosphere of putting pressure and stifling the DPRK and to cover up its failed DPRK policy by branding the DPRK as the harasser of peace,” said the spokesman.

“Obama is trying hard to deny the DPRK’s strategic position as a legitimate nuclear weapons state but it is as foolish an act as trying to eclipse the sun with a palm, the spokesman stressed.

According to the spokesman, the nuclear warheads explosive test was a demonstration of the toughest will of the DPRK that showed it is ready to counterattack the enemies if they make a provocation as it was part of the substantial countermeasures to the threat of a nuclear war and sanctions racket kicked up by the hostile forces including the U.S.

 We are holding fast to the line of simultaneously developing the two fronts to safeguard the sovereignty, right to existence and peace from the ever-increasing nuclear threat and blackmail of the U.S., and the recent test was just part of the whole course of implementing the line.

 Scientists and technicians of the Nuclear Weapons Institute of the DPRK successfully conducted a nuclear explosive test for judging the power of nuclear warheads, the Korean Central News Agency (KCNA) reported  

The ministry spokesman went on to say that “the U.S. is the very one which compelled the DPRK to develop nuclear warheads, and its nuclear threat and blackmail that have constantly been posed to the DPRK almost every day for the past decades have been an engine which pushed the DPRK to reach this point.”

 It is foolhardy for the Obama group to get itself busy while crying out for the senseless sanctions ballad even today when its “strategic patience” policy became totally bankrupt and it is nearing the end of its tenure, the spokesman said.

He concluded by stressing the DPRK’s determination to continue to take measures for increasing its nuclear force in quality and in quantity to safeguard the dignity and the right to existence of the DPRK and ensure genuine peace from the U.S. increasing threat of a nuclear war.
